The Council Chamber in Amsterdam Town Hall (c. 1663-1665) is an oil on canvas painting by the Dutch painter Pieter de Hooch. It is an example of Dutch Golden Age painting and is now in the Thyssen-Bornemisza Museum.This painting was documented by Hofstede de Groot in 1908, who wrote; "180. THE BURGOMASTER'S ROOM IN THE AMSTERDAM TOWN HALL WITH A LARGE PARTY. In the middle of a room is a chimney-piece, with a cornice and frieze, supported on pilasters ; a large picture hangs above.
